In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:

net: core: prevent NULL deref in generic_hwtstamp_ioctl_lower()

The ethtool tsconfig Netlink path can trigger a null pointer dereference. A call chain such as:

tsconfig_prepare_data() -> dev_get_hwtstamp_phylib() -> vlan_hwtstamp_get() -> generic_hwtstamp_get_lower() -> generic_hwtstamp_ioctl_lower()

results in generic_hwtstamp_ioctl_lower() being called with kernel_cfg->ifr as NULL.

The generic_hwtstamp_ioctl_lower() function does not expect a NULL ifr and dereferences it, leading to a system crash.

Fix this by adding a NULL check for kernel_cfg->ifr in generic_hwtstamp_ioctl_lower(). If ifr is NULL, return -EINVAL.
